Win10Python3.7全流程安装教程及详细解释_第1页
Win10Python3.7全流程安装教程及详细解释_第2页
Win10Python3.7全流程安装教程及详细解释_第3页
Win10Python3.7全流程安装教程及详细解释_第4页
Win10Python3.7全流程安装教程及详细解释_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

Win10Python3.7全流程安装教程及详细解释特别声明:本博客属于原创内容,若需转载或引⽤,请均注明转载和加上相应的链接信息下⾯从⼀个刚接触Python的视⾓,介绍Python3.7如何安装准备⼯作①双击打开浏览器,此处使⽤的是win10系统⾃带的MicrosoftEdge③将⿏标放置Downloads选项卡上会出现有Windows的选项,点击Windows:④下滑页⾯,点击python最新版本的链接进⼊python最新版本的下载页⾯(我这⾥显⽰的最新版本是July8,2019更新的Python3.7.4):进⼊下载页⾯后你会看到如下界⾯:向下翻页⾯,你会看到如下内容,在Files的标签下,就在此处下载资源。现在电脑基本上是64位的,x86-64是64位的意思,如果单纯是x86就代表是32位的意思,不清楚的可以打开后在空⽩处右键点击属性,在打开的页⾯找系统类型这⼀栏:此处解释以下三个词的意思:web-based:基于⽹络安装的,就是安装⽂件⾮常⼩,打开后才开始下载python的相关⽂件。executable:可执⾏⽂件的,就是完整安装程序的意思,相当于下载好就能直接安装了,后缀同样是.exe⽂件。embeddablezipfile:zip压缩档,就是python打包成zip压缩包,解压就⾏了。以上三种只是下载形式不同,软件内容完全⼀样,此处怕⿇烦选择下载了Windowsx86-64executableinstaller,点击蓝⾊链接下载后打开就⾏了。⑤下载后双击打开.exe⽂件,此处⾸先补充下,对于原来装过python的同学,可以选择直接双击最新版的python安装⽂件打开后升级,如果不⼩⼼删过库的或者是以前不会装⼜装了python怕差⽂件的,可以先把python彻底删除了再双击这个最新安装包,由于我的电脑之前装过python,因此先把⽼版本的python卸载了,win10系统切换到桌⾯,按快捷键win+R,win键就是那个长得像微软标志的按键,就会打开运⾏框,在运⾏框输⼊cmd,打开dos界⾯,输⼊python--version查看已安装的python版本,我的是3.7.3版本然后去官⽹下载对应旧版本的python安装⽂件,双击打开后会是如下界⾯点击Uninstall卸载⽼版本python,然后等着就OK了。正⽂以下是具体完整安装细节双击打开最新版python安装包:此处AddPython3.7toPATH意思是把Python的安装路径添加到系统环境变量的Path变量中。(⽼版本的python是需要⼿动添加进path变量的,附录中会有解释)此处path变量是指当要求系统运⾏⼀个程序⽽没有告诉它程序所在的完整路径时,系统除了在当前⽬录下⾯寻找此程序外,还应到哪些⽬录下去寻找,此处解释可能有些复杂,我的理解是⽐如后⾯的步骤⾥会有在dos界⾯⾥直接输⼊python指令检查python是否安装好,⽽实际上此处电脑进⾏操作是找到python.exe⽂件所在路径后运⾏很长⼀串绝对地址最后加上python.exe,将python3.7添加进path指令后就⾮常⽅便,能够简化指令。(这在Linux系统⾮可视化的界⾯很能体现这个的优点,⾥⾯是⾮可视化界⾯,切换⽬录需要输⼊“cd/绝对地址”这样的指令,⽽运⾏某个⽂件缺少path变量就会每次都要输⼊cd/xxx/xxx/xxx/xxx…的⼀长串再加上⽂件名,就⾮常⿇烦)。点击Customizeinstallation(编制安装)后会出现Pip(⽪普)是⼀个现代的,通⽤的Python包管理⼯具。提供了对Python包的查找、下载、安装、卸载的功能。此处注意:pip尤为重要,下载众多插件都需要pip指令,附件中会详细讲解。Tcl是“⼯具控制语⾔(ToolCommandLanguage)”的缩写,其⾯向对象为otcl语⾔。Tk是Tcl“图形⼯具箱”的扩展,它提供各种标准的GUI接⼝项,以利于迅速进⾏⾼级应⽤程序开发。(我理解了下简单来说就是⼀种语⾔)IDLE是⼀个纯Python下⾃带的简洁的集成开发环境(IDE),IDE是⽤于提供程序开发环境的应⽤程序,⼀般包括代码编辑器、编译器、调试器和图形⽤户界⾯等⼯具。集成了代码编写功能、分析功能、编译功能、调试功能等⼀体化的开发软件服务套。所有具备这⼀特性的软件或者软件套(组)都可以叫集成开发环境。Pythontestsuite字⾯意思。pythonlauncher是python3.3为windows引⼊的。安装PythonLauncher后后缀为.py(console程序,即控制台程序)、.pyw(⾮console程序,⾮控制台程序)⽂件会和python关联(此处控制台程序指的是为了兼容DOS程序⽽设⽴的程序,这种程序的执⾏就好像在⼀个DOS窗⼝中执⾏⼀样,没有⾃⼰的界⾯),且可以通过全局命令‘py’来更⽅便地启动Python。未安装的话输⼊py命令就会报'py’不是内部或外部命令,也不是可运⾏的程序或批处理⽂件的错误,且3.3版本以前的python没有这个组件。注:新版本安装PythonLauncher不需要⼿动配置环境变量。以下是官⽅⽂档给出的解释,后续附录会讲解官⽅⽂档的使⽤。⑥点击Next后:第⼀个选项卡⽹络上给的安装教程说勾不勾选⽆所谓但为了避免可能出现的有关读写权限的⼀⼤堆⿇烦,还是勾上⽐较好。默认给了2、3、4选项打勾,此处还勾上了1、5两选项,以下是解释:第⼀个选项已经在前⾯讲到了,第五个插件,勾选了后会在编译前提前预处理,编译速度会加快,但是在初学时体现不明显,⽽不下载此插件就是需要编译时才会调试,差别不算太⼤。第六、七个插件,调试符以及⼆进制⽂件就不需要下载了,汇编语⾔熟练了可勾上,它可将错误更详细的⽤汇编语⾔展⽰出来。⑦接下来点击Install就⾏了。⑧会出现⼀定要点击Disablepathlengthlimit,这样会减少⽆数⿇烦!⑨接下来就安装完成啦附录①python成功安装检测:打开cmd,输⼊python--version,如果出现python的版本号即安装成功;(此处可以输⼊py--version,既可检验python是否安装⼊路径也能检验pythonlauncher是否安装好)输⼊python,若未出现版本号,出现了如下图注:此处我电脑上的python已经成功安装,不想重新卸载了再装因此这张图是我根据⼀个⽉前安装出问题的实际情况制作的。解决⽅案:⽅法⼀、打开cmd,直接输⼊path=%path%;绝对路径后按下"Enter"eg:输⼊path=%path%;F:\SYSTEM\Python注意:F:\SYSTEM\Python是Python的安装⽬录。⽅法⼆、右键单击[外链图⽚转存失败,源站可能有防盗链机制,建议将图⽚保存下来直接上传(img-mqSbxel9-1628900642793)(file:///C:/Users/ABRAHA~1/AppData/Local/Temp/msohtmlclip1/01/clip_image039.png)],单击“属性”单击“⾼级系统设置”后单击“环境变量”双击“系统变量”栏下⾯的"Path"最后设置成功后在按照之前的⽅法进⼊dos界⾯检查⼀遍。此处检查的没有问题!②官⽅⽂档:打开开始菜单,找到Python⽂件夹,单击”Python3.7Manuals”即可查看,⾥⾯有python的使⽤教程,虽然是全英⽂,但是就相当于⼀本辅导书。打开后的界⾯是这样的③安装完成后,通常还要安装PyCharm这款软件,这是⼀种PythonIDE,在编写python程序时,通常⽤该⼯具进⾏开发、调试和管理⼯程等。进⼊PyCharm官⽹进⾏下载,此处推荐下载社区版(Community),⾸先它完全免费,其次它的功能完全满⾜初学者的要求。下载后双击打开安装包,单击”Next>”,选择好安装路径再次单击”Next>”,会出现如下内容如果系统为64位应该是全部勾选。⼀路Next。最后会出现是否⽴即重启(reboot),看你意愿咯。安装好之后,要进⾏软件的初始化,打开PyCharm,单击CreateNewProject等待创建完毕后会弹出像VisualC++6.0⼀样的提⽰框,单击close关闭就⾏,右键单击⼯程(Project)内的PycharmProjects,单击New,选择PythonFile⾃⼰写好⽂件名就创建了你的第⼀个⽂件。此处注意!因为这是第⼀次使⽤这个软件,未添加解释器,Pycharm⽆法找到解释器,将⽆法编译。因此单击”File”,选择”settings”。然后然后选择好python.exe的位置,即添加好了解释器。然后按快捷键ctrl+shift+F10即可编译若要添加新的模块,在刚刚的页⾯单击+,然后直接在搜索框⾥搜索就⾏了。④前⾯安装python时安装了pip,现在检查pip是否成功安装在cmd中输⼊"pip"或者"piplist"或者"pip-help",如果有相应的输出且没有报错,则pip成功安装。安装好了后即可⽤pip指令下载相关第三⽅库⽂件。第⼀种下载⽅法:直接打开dos,输⼊pip,回车后输⼊pipinstall第三⽅库名再回车,就可下载例如:pipinstallDjango第⼆种下载⽅法:步骤:打开cmd,输⼊python,回车后打开dos版python,接着输⼊importpip._internal回车后输⼊print(pip._internal.pep425tags.get_supported())此时可查看电脑系统兼容的⽂件格式下载电脑兼容的.whl后缀的⽂件,记住保存的路径,即可安装第三⽅库⽂件。⾸先进⼊第三⽅库⽂件保存的路径:输⼊“cd盘符名:\绝对路径…”(注:此处输⼊⾸字母后按Tab可以补全⽂件夹名或者⽂件名)例如“cdC:\Users\帅⽐⾬涵\Desktop”再输⼊“盘符名:”,就可以在dos中进⼊保存库⽂件的路径.输⼊“pipinstall⽂件名.whl”例如“pipinstallaggdraw-1.3.11-cp37-cp37m-win_amd64.whl”这样就安装成功啦注:dos系统按↑可直接切换到上⼀条语句(和Linux系统⾥⼀样)若是出现了如下情况:就⼀定是下载了与系统不兼容的.whl⽂件。综上所述:在dos⾥安装第三⽅库⽂件很多⿇烦的地⽅⽽且容易错,所以还是在PyCharm⾥按照前⽂的⽅法安装⽐较简单,毕竟是可视化界⾯,但是如果想体验下还是可以⽤这⼀点中提到的⽅法。⑤pip默认安装位置应该在C盘,对于电脑内存较⼩或者有C盘洁癖,还是很有必要修改下默认位置,⾸先输⼊python-msite这⾥的USER_BASE和USER_SITE即为默认的Python通过pip⾃动下载的脚本和依赖安装包的基础路径,我们会发现确实存在C盘。然后输⼊python-msite-help这个就是配置⽂件,因此我们需要修改这个⽂件。Dos⾥修改⽂本⽂件内容的指令是edit绝对路径(包含⽂件名)例如:“editF:\SYSTEM\Python\lib\site.txt”,⽽这⾥后缀名是.py⽂件,因此只能⽤前⽂所述的PyCharm软件,python的IDLE编辑以及其他的⼀些控制台软件(此处⼀定要备份,就是在windows⾥找到那个⽂件夹⾥的这个⽂件,然后复制后存到⼀个位置,避免修改⽂件内容错误导致整个程序彻底完蛋,所有东西前功尽弃,我曾搭集群时没有保存镜像导致⼩组三⼈3天的⼯作全部从头再来)本⽂选择了⽤python⾃带的IDLE编辑来处理:单击打开,出现如下界⾯向下翻页⾯,找到如图所⽰位置,修改成你想保存的路径,最好按照我这样保存在python安装的⽂件夹⾥,site-packages这个⽂件夹是⾃带的。此处注明:对于USER_BASE这⼀栏,本应该加上\Scripts完整的应该是”F:\SYSTEM\Python\Scripts”但是python会⾃动在路径后⾯加上\Scripts,因此就不加了保存后重新打开dos界⾯,输⼊python-msite这样就修改成功啦!后来⽤pip指令发现,我每下载⼀个插件,就总会被提⽰pip需要更新,可我python下的⼜是最新版,因此可发现这个python⾃带的pip是很⽼的版本,因此需要更新。更新⽅法如下:直接输⼊python-mpipinstall--upgradepip图⽐较长我就没截中间的部分最后再次输⼊python-mpipinstall--upgradepip指令,如果出现上图提⽰:已经是最新版本,就更新好啦!⑥Dos⾥输⼊python后会进⼊python,输⼊exit()或者quit()或者ctrl+Z即可退出py

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论